Only thing I can say is you may want to stay away from 10psi till the other engine is built because even with upgraded injectors (from what I understand) it's only a matter of time before you blow the internals at 10 psi. Dankone ran the 10psi bigger inj. on stock internals for a while perhaps he can shed some light on this topic?

I never ran 10PSI on my stock internals. I got as high as 9psi, but a tuning mistake after my install of an AFC and 440cc/min injectors lead to the engine demise after ~6 months of abuse. I had the 440's in for a month.. hehe
